GAULDALSROCK AS is registered as a limited company in Melhus, Trøndelag with organisation number 914320038. The business is classified under other support activities to arts and performing arts (NACE 90.390). The company was incorporated in 2014. Registered share capital is NOK 30,000, divided into 1000 shares. The company's stated purpose is: “Arrangere store og små kulturarrangementer i gauldalsregionen.”. The most recent filed accounts, for the 2025 financial year, show NOK 1.0m in revenue and NOK −378,000 in operating profit.
